aboutsummaryrefslogtreecommitdiffstats
path: root/perllib
diff options
context:
space:
mode:
Diffstat (limited to 'perllib')
-rw-r--r--perllib/FixMyStreet/Cobrand/Zurich.pm10
1 files changed, 5 insertions, 5 deletions
diff --git a/perllib/FixMyStreet/Cobrand/Zurich.pm b/perllib/FixMyStreet/Cobrand/Zurich.pm
index 4e3fd2d01..67329a13f 100644
--- a/perllib/FixMyStreet/Cobrand/Zurich.pm
+++ b/perllib/FixMyStreet/Cobrand/Zurich.pm
@@ -78,11 +78,11 @@ sub admin {
state => 'unconfirmed',
bodies_str => $c->stash->{body}->id,
});
- $c->stash->{approval} = $c->cobrand->problems->search({
- 'me.state' => 'in progress',
- bodies_str => \@children,
- 'comments.state' => 'unconfirmed'
- }, { join => 'comments', distinct => 1 } );
+ $c->stash->{approval} = $c->model('DB::Comment')->search({
+ 'problem.state' => 'in progress',
+ 'problem.bodies_str' => \@children,
+ 'me.state' => 'unconfirmed'
+ }, { join => 'problem' } );
$c->stash->{other} = $c->cobrand->problems->search({
state => { '!=', 'unconfirmed' },
bodies_str => \@all,